Fast Spheres, Shadows, Textures, Transparencies, and Image Enhancements in Pixel-Planes
Henry Fuchs, Jack Goldfeather, Jeff P. Hultquist, Susan Spach, John D. Austin, Frederick P. Brooks, Jr., John G. Eyles, John Poulton
Computer Graphics (Proceedings of SIGGRAPH 85), July 1985, pp. 111--120.
Abstract: Fuchs' Pixel-Planes machine is explained in general. See [Eyles 87] for a final report. Explanation of how the machine can process linear equations, and gives several algorithms for display. Also published in Advances in Computer Graphics I, EUROGRAPHIC 86.
